If you lived in St. Louis, MO in the 1950s – 1970s, especially if you have a soft spot for nostalgia, you will almost certainly love this book.
Rather than trying to give an in-depth history of the area, the authors cover most of the key hot spots in the area with a few pictures per page and accompanying short blurbs about each. While at first it seems a bit short on content, it is very well done for what it is, a paperback that you can leave on your coffee table as a conversation piece, and that you will enjoy looking through from time to time.
There are many pictures in this book that I have not been able to find in years of casual searching on the Internet..River Roads mall in it’s heyday, Jamestown mall when it was just opening, pictures of Chain of Rocks FunFair park (including the front of the “Haunted Cave”), St. Jude Hall, and many others.
All in all, this is a great little book, more than worth the price if you lived in (or especially if you grew up) in North St. Louis in the 1950s-1970s.
